Driver Sentenced for Possession of Illegal Gun Recovered During Traffic Stop

Erie County District Attorney John J. Flynn announces that 44-year-old Alexander J. Wright of Buffalo was sentenced yesterday afternoon before State Supreme Court Justice Debra Givens to 3 years of probation. 

On Saturday, July 8, 2023, at approximately 1:36 a.m., the defendant was driving a vehicle eastbound on William Street when he was stopped by Buffalo Police officers near Sherman Street for a traffic violation. The officers allegedly saw the vehicle unable to maintain its line while being operated without activated headlights. During the traffic stop, the officer witnessed the defendant take what appeared to be a handgun from the front passenger floorboard and place the gun inside the center console, which prompted a search of the vehicle. A loaded, illegal handgun was recovered from the center console and submitted into evidence. 

Wright pleaded guilty to one count of Criminal Possession of a Weapon in the Fourth Degree (Class “A” misdemeanor) on October 4, 2023.

DA Flynn commends the Buffalo Police Department for their work in the investigation.

The case was prosecuted by Assistant District Attorney Daniel J. Morris of the Felony Trials Bureau.
